The Shift Toward Competency-Based EducationCapella University’s learning model is built around competency-based education (CBE). In contrast to traditional education that measures progress based on time spent in class, CBE focuses on demonstrating mastery of specific skills and knowledge — known as competencies. In this system, progress is earned by showing that you can actually apply what you’ve learned, not just that you’ve attended lectures or passed a test. That’s where Capella Assessments come in: they are the main method used to determine whether you’ve achieved the course competencies.

Key Components of a Capella AssessmentWhile each assessment is tailored to a specific course and program, the structure tends to follow a consistent format:
1. Professional ScenarioYou are introduced to a workplace-style situation. For example, you might be acting as a consultant brought in to solve a specific problem. The scenario gives you the context you need to shape your response and adopt a professional mindset.
2. Deliverable InstructionsThis section outlines what you need to produce. It could be a written report, strategic plan, video presentation, infographic, or policy brief. The deliverables mirror the kind of outputs expected in real job roles.
3. Scoring GuideCapella provides a detailed scoring guide for each assessment, which lists the competencies being assessed and describes what performance looks like at four levels:
* Non-Performance
* Basic
* Proficient
* Distinguished

How Assessments Work in FlexPath and GuidedPathCapella offers two main learning formats, both of which use assessments as the key tool for measuring progress:
* FlexPath is a self-paced model that allows you to complete assessments on your own timeline. You move on to the next assessment once you’ve demonstrated mastery of the current one.
* GuidedPath follows a more traditional structure with deadlines, discussions, and instructor guidance. Assessments are still central but delivered in a weekly-paced format.
